Real Time Numerical Control System for Metal Molds and Dies Machining
High Speed Algorithm for Calculating Intersections and Its Application

Abstract
For the purpose of improving the productivity of manufacturing metal molds and dies, an operational prototype of a real time numerical control system has been developed. It accepts the geometrical data of the parts to be machined, and thereon generates the NC commands in real time during the machining process. The software architecture is first introduced which has been designed to materialize the characteristic capabilities of the system. The algorithm is described that has been developed for the high speed calculation of the intersections among multiple surfaces given as the geometrical input data and the detection of the three dimensional interference of the cutting tool. The simulation results of tool interference demonstrate the possibility of the high rate calculation that is necessary for the real time mode generation of the NC command.
